Overview of Private Jet Companies
Private jet companies provide a variety of aviation providers that embrace charter flights, jet management, fractional ownership, and jet card applications. These companies cater to a various clientele, together with business executives, celebrities, and affluent individuals who prioritize time effectivity and personalised service. Some of essentially the most properly-known private jet companies embrace NetJets, Flexjet, Wheels Up, and VistaJet, each offering distinctive services and fleet choices.
Enterprise Models
- Charter Providers: This model allows shoppers to rent a private jet for a particular flight or duration. Charter companies are versatile, permitting customers to decide on the aircraft sort, departure instances, and routes. Companies like JetSuite and XO present on-demand charter services that may be booked via cell apps or websites, making the process convenient for customers.
- Fractional Ownership: Fractional possession permits purchasers to purchase a share of a private jet, which entitles them to a sure variety of flight hours per year. This mannequin reduces the upfront costs of shopping for a whole aircraft whereas still offering access to private aviation. NetJets is a leader on this space, providing a variety of aircraft and versatile ownership options.
- Jet Card Packages: Jet cards are pre-paid programs that present clients with a set variety of flight hours on a selected aircraft type. This mannequin presents more predictability in terms of prices and availability. Corporations like Wheels Up and Sentient Jet have popularized this mannequin, catering to shoppers who favor the flexibleness of chartering without the dedication of ownership.
- Aircraft Management: Some private jet companies offer aircraft management services for owners who wish to outsource the operational elements of their jets. This consists of maintenance, crew hiring, and regulatory compliance. Corporations like VistaJet present comprehensive management companies, permitting owners to maximise their investment.
Market Developments
The private jet industry has experienced notable tendencies in recent times:
- Elevated Demand: The COVID-19 pandemic considerably impacted travel habits, with many travelers opting for private jets to avoid crowded industrial flights. This shift has led to a surge in demand for private aviation companies, with many companies reporting document development.
- Sustainability Initiatives: As environmental issues grow, private jet companies are increasingly centered on sustainability. Many are investing in gas-environment friendly aircraft, exploring sustainable aviation fuels (SAFs), and implementing carbon offset programs. As an example, VistaJet has dedicated to reaching internet-zero carbon emissions by 2025.
- Technological Developments: The combination of technology in private aviation is remodeling the shopper expertise. Companies are leveraging cellular apps for booking and managing flights, utilizing data analytics for operational efficiency, and exploring innovations like electric and hybrid aircraft.
- Numerous Fleet Options: To cater to various buyer preferences, private jet companies are increasing their fleets to include a broader range of aircraft. This consists of light jets for short trips, midsize jets for regional travel, and large jets for transcontinental flights.
Challenges Facing the Industry
Regardless of the expansion and opportunities in the private jet sector, several challenges persist:
- Regulatory Hurdles: Navigating the complex regulatory landscape might be difficult for private jet companies. Compliance with safety standards, air site visitors regulations, and environmental laws requires vital sources and experience.
- Market Competition: The private aviation market is changing into increasingly competitive, with new entrants and established gamers vying for market share. Corporations must differentiate themselves by service quality, pricing, and modern offerings to remain competitive.
- Economic Sensitivity: The private jet trade is sensitive to economic fluctuations. Economic downturns can lead to decreased demand for private travel, as people and corporations reduce back on discretionary spending. The flexibility to adapt to altering economic conditions is crucial for lengthy-time period sustainability.
- Public Notion: The notion of private jet travel as a luxurious reserved for the wealthy can pose challenges, significantly in an era of heightened consciousness round income inequality and environmental issues. Corporations must navigate public sentiment whereas promoting the advantages of private aviation.
